Try losing weight to get rid of hemorrhoid pain! Overweight people tend to suffer from hemorrhoids more often. Excessive weight puts pressure on the abdominal area, which also causes pressure in the veins in your rectum. Decrease the pressure with a weight loss program that includes a generous amount of high fiber foods. As a word of caution, you should never use laxatives solely as a means of losing weight. Doing so will not help you to avoid hemorrhoids and may even exacerbate the condition.
